A 35-minute drive southwest of Lockerbie, you can visit the mudflats and saltmarsh of Caerlaverock National Nature Reserve, which are home to plentiful wildlife. Visitors can see barnacle geese, natterjack toads, and more from a network of paths with raised boardwalks. Nearby, the small site at Caerlaverock Castle Corner has pitches for campervans.
